T chart of prokaryotic cell vs eukaryotic cell.
Prokaryotic cell
- size is generally small ( 0.5-10um ).
- Nuclear region is not surrounded by nuclear membrane.
- Membrane bound organelles such as mitochondria, Lysosomes, endoplasmic reticulum are absent
- nucleus is absent.
- cell division is by fission or budding ( but no mitosis ).
- they always have single chromosome.
- DNA is circular and lies free in the cytoplasm.
- DNA is nàked( not associated with proteins or RNA to form chromosome) eg - found in PPLO bacteria and blue green algae.
Eukaryotic cell
- they are larget in size (1-100um)
- Nuclear region is surrounded by a nuclear membrane.
- all the membrane bound organelles are present.
- nucleus present.
- cell diviis mitotic or meiotic.
- they have more than one chromosome.
- DNA is linear and contained in a nucleus.
- DNA is associated with proteins and RNA to form chromosomes. e.g found in plants and animals other than PPLO and blue green algae.
